在数字化时代,信息安全成为国家战略和产业发展的核心议题,作为中国自主创新的密码技术代表,“国密”(Guomi)算法正逐步成为保障数据安全、维护网络主权的重要基石,本文将探讨国密算法的起源、技术特点及其在关键领域的应用,揭示其对国家安全的深远意义。
国密算法的起源与发展
“国密”是中国国家密码管理局(简称“国密局”)制定的一系列密码算法标准的统称,旨在打破国际密码技术的垄断,实现密码技术的自主可控,其核心算法包括:

- SM2:基于椭圆曲线密码(ECC)的非对称加密算法,用于数字签名和密钥交换。
- SM3:密码杂凑算法,类似国际通用的SHA-256,用于数据完整性校验。
- SM4:对称加密算法,适用于数据加密,性能与AES相当。
这些算法于2010年前后陆续发布,并被纳入中国国家标准(GB/T 32900系列),标志着中国密码技术从“跟随”走向“引领”。
技术优势与安全性
国密算法的设计充分考虑了国际密码技术的前沿趋势,同时针对中国实际需求进行了优化:
- 自主可控:避免依赖国外算法可能存在的“后门”风险。
- 高效兼容:SM2的椭圆曲线参数更短,运算速度优于RSA;SM4支持硬件加速,适配物联网等低功耗场景。
- 抗量子计算威胁:SM2的ECC结构相比传统RSA更抗量子攻击,为未来安全预留空间。
应用场景:从政务到民生
国密算法已深度融入中国信息化建设的多个领域:
- 政务系统:电子政务外网、数字身份认证(如社保卡、数字证书)均采用SM2/SM3保障数据安全。
- 金融行业:中国人民银行要求金融机构在支付、清算等环节优先使用国密算法。
- 关键基础设施:电力、交通等行业的工控系统逐步替换国际算法,防范供应链风险。
- 新兴技术:区块链、5G通信中,SM3常用于生成唯一标识,SM4保护数据传输隐私。
挑战与未来展望
尽管国密算法已取得显著进展,但仍面临推广难题:
- 生态适配:部分国际软硬件尚未支持国密标准,需推动全球产业链协同。
- 标准国际化:推动SM系列成为ISO/IEC国际标准,增强国际话语权。
随着《密码法》的深入实施和“新基建”的推进,国密算法将进一步覆盖云计算、人工智能等场景,成为守护中国数字经济的“安全盾牌”。
国密算法的崛起,不仅是中国技术自主创新的缩影,更是全球网络安全多元化的必然选择,在数据主权竞争日益激烈的今天,掌握密码核心技术,就是掌握安全的主动权。